About 4 Almshouses
4 Almshouses is a two-bedroom end-of-terrace house in Nowton, Bury St. Edmunds, Bury St Edmunds (IP29 5LZ). It has a recorded floor area of 70 m² (around 753 sq ft), construction records dating it to before 1900 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(April 2014) shows an E (score 44), well below the UK norm with real room to improve. The recommended improvements would lift it to A (score 94), a 4-band jump. Main heating runs on oil. The latest certificate is from April 2014,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.
At 70 m² it sits well below the postcode median (103 m² across 6 EPCs), making it one of the more compact homes locally. Today's modelled estimate of £296,000 is 11.7% above the 2021 sale price.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£352/sq ft) was about 28.4% above the typical sold price in the postcode. Last sale on file: £265,000 in October 2021. That sale was during the post-pandemic price surge, when transactions cleared materially above pre-2020 trend.
